Michael joined The New York Times in 2005, where he first reported Walmart extensively until 2007 for its Business section. The New York Times launched The Run-Up, a twice-a-week political podcast in August 2016, that Michael hosted for the final three months before the presidential election in November. The son of a firefighter and an elementary-school librarian, Barbaro grew up just outside New Haven, where he and his sister had a paper route for the Register, and after high school at Hamden Hall, a local prep school, he arrived at Yale, where he rose to become the editor-in-chief of the Yale Daily News.
